University Center, Mich. - The Ferris State University men's basketball squad closed out the regular-season in a big way on the road Saturday (March 1), beating Saginaw Valley State 84-65 in Great Lakes Intercollegiate Athletic Conference (GLIAC) play at O'Neill Arena in University Center.
The Bulldogs jumped in front 13-2 early on before the lead was cut to five with 11:42 to go in the half. The lead grew to 27-11 with eight minutes remaining in the half and FSU led by as many as 20 points in the first period before SVSU closed with a 7-0 run to trim the deficit to 39-26 at the break.
Ferris State seized control again early in the second half and extended the margin to 28 point with 12 minutes to play in the game. Overall, Ferris State led by as many as 30 points in the game.
Junior guard Tyler Hamilton led the Bulldogs with 19 points while junior Nathan Claerbaut had 18 points and eight rebounds. Senior guard Ethan Erickson scored 11 early points for FSU and finished with 14 points and a team-high nine rebounds.
The Bulldogs shot 51% from the floor and hit six-of-19 (31.6%) three's along with 22-of-29 (75.9%) free throws. Meanwhile, the Cardinals finished 33.8% from the field and were six-of-27 (22.2%) from beyond the arc along with 11-of-15 (73.3%) at the charity stripe.
Saginaw Valley State got 18 points from Toodles Seal in the setback in addition to 10 by Nate Washburn.
The Bulldogs out rebounded SVSU 41-39 for the day and outscored the Cardinals 40-28 inside the paint.
With the win, the Bulldogs closed out the regular-season with a 24-7 overall record.
Ferris State will host a GLIAC Tournament Quarterfinal game on Wednesday (March 5) at 7:30 p.m. (ET) against Wayne State inside Jim Wink Arena. Stay tuned for more information as it becomes available.
